The Receivables Turnover ratio measures the number of times a company collects its average accounts receivable balance. It is calculated as Revenue divided by average Accounts Receivable. An efficient company has a higher accounts receivable turnover ratio while an inefficient company has a lower ratio. Scancell Holdings's Revenue for the six months ended in Oct. 2025 was $0.00 Mil. Scancell Holdings Business Description

Scancell Holdings PLC is a clinical-stage biotechnology company developing targeted off-the-shelf active immunotherapies to generate safe and long-lasting tumour-specific immunity for a cancer-free future. iSCIB1+, a product from its DNA ImmunoBody platform (AvidiMab), has demonstrated safe, durable, and clinically meaningful benefit as a monotherapy as well as additional benefit when combined with checkpoint therapies in an ongoing Phase 2 trial in melanoma. Modi-1, the peptide immunotherapy from its Moditope platform, is being investigated in a Phase 2 study in a broad range of solid tumours. In addition, the company has established a subsidiary with the intention to hold and develop an early-stage pipeline of high-affinity GlyMab antibodies targeting tumour-specific glycans.
